Transaction 34a63e40956890106fa9378963aea66aedaf1383aacf4410400df2daa73ebe18
1 Input
-
76dcf89c13ce154313d0dc1aaafecbe1fe8738f110fca96df71f3ef5ea409bbb:0
OP_DATA_48(48) 4402205cf350dec18b47e6879df07fe52331761a90a37efd347f8fa7bda5ad110aa78d0220150a1de5721239a82303d2OP_UNKNOWN242(242)
1 Outputs
- 34a63e40956890106fa9378963aea66aedaf1383aacf4410400df2daa73ebe18:0
value 130752
address 3FtNfvcTzcDcKyGvasaSMzKZH1Q8659U8c